OUR HERITAGE
 

Founded in 1929 in Montmartre, Paris, Atelier Lacourière soon became the preferred printmaker for Picasso, Miró, Chagall, and Dalí. Today, we honor this legacy with contemporary editions shaped by the same spirit of artistic excellence.
